The parish of St. Ann is bursting at the seams with the influx of people and the numerous activities taking place, that’s according to the Mayor, Michael Belnavis who appeared on CVM LIVE‘S Minister Monday feature.
Belnavis attributed the successes of the parish to the people, who he says are working together as a team.
He points out that the parish is the number one resort town, however like much of the island it is being hampered by crime.
He explains that there is a level of understanding between the Municipal Corporation, the Police and the Public.
Mayor Belnavis points out that new housing and hotels are being streamlined for this year.
Also, there are plans to expand the town of Ocho Rios and for the Llandovery thoroughfare, there are at least ten new hotel sites being plotted.
Mayor Belnavis will be hosting a benevolent ball on January 25, in an aim to raise funds for the Regional Hospital in St. Anns Bay and the Infirmary.
